CCI Discusses Expanding Exports to Afghanistan via Termez International Trade Center
Tashkent, Uzbekistan (UzDaily.com) — The Chamber of Commerce and Industry (CCI) of Uzbekistan hosted a roundtable discussion focused on the accelerated expansion of export capabilities for domestic businesses and increasing shipments to the Afghan market.
The discussion was attended by leaders of the republic's prominent sectoral associations, major entrepreneurs, and the management of the "Termez International Trade Center" LLC.
The primary emphasis during the talks was placed on increasing the volume of Uzbek product shipments, broadening the product range, strengthening the presence of local brands in the neighboring market, and generating new trade supply chains for the private sector.
Participants highlighted that regular specialized exhibitions and trade fairs, organized under the initiative of the CCI at the Termez International Trade Center, serve as an effective driver for domestic companies entering foreign markets, strengthening cross-border business ties, and boosting overall trade and economic cooperation between the two nations.
During the meeting, entrepreneurs were presented with a detailed report on the current operational activities and infrastructural capacity of the Center. The authors of the presentation paid special attention to ongoing measures aimed at increasing export indicators, creating highly comfortable and secure conditions for foreign buyers, enhancing the overall investment attractiveness of the border zone, and modernizing logistics facilities.
To practically consolidate the position of Uzbek businesses in the Afghan market, manufacturers were invited to launch new initiatives. Specifically, there are plans to set up permanent demonstration showrooms on the territory of the Center. This will allow exporters to showcase their goods to target audiences on a regular basis and promptly conclude direct foreign trade contracts.
